What is a Porsche 911T?

Introduced as a 1968 model, the Porsche 911T replaced the four-cylinder 912 as the entry point into the 911 family. This new “Touring” variant sported a 2.0L air-cooled flat-six making 110 horsepower, and with a sticker price of US$5195, it was a healthy US$2700 less than the more powerful 911S.

What’s the difference between 911 and 912?

In terms of looks and technology, the 912 was virtually identical to the 911. Unlike the 911, however, it was powered by the 1.6-litre flat-four engine from the 356 SC at the rear.

What is the difference between a 911T and 911S?

The three-tier 911 hierarchy was established in 1968, when the entry-level T (Touring) and mid-range L (Luxury) joined the flagship S (Super) – the latter introduced in 1967. At this stage, all had 2.0-litre engines and a 2,210mm wheelbase.

What years did Porsche make the 911T?

Porsche 911T Buyer’s Tips The Porsche 911T saw many different variations throughout its long history. The Porsche 911T A and B series ran from 1967 to 1968, while the C and D series ran from 1969 to 1971, the E series in 1972, and the F series in 1973.
